摘要

Healthcare spending as a percentage of GDP peaked in 2009 at 9.9% but subsequently stabilised at 9.5% during 2010-11 because of the recovery in GDP, before edging up to 9.6% in 2012. This represents a level of spending only slightly above the OECD average of 9.3% in 2012, yet healthcare indicators for Sweden often rank above the OECD average.
Over the forecast period, spending will rise again, reaching 10.1% of GDP by 2019. The increase will be driven by the need to invest in new technology and reduce waiting lists to meet rising public expectations. In addition, with 5.2% of the population aged over 80, compared with an OECD average of 4.2%, -Sweden has a large share of elderly citizens.
The government focus will remain on assuring quality and accessibility of healthcare services in the coming years. In order to achieve this, the remit of central government in Sweden's decentralised healthcare system will be widened in the area of monitoring and assessing standards. Evidence of this is the creation in June 2013 of a new Health and Social Care Inspectorate, which will have responsibility for supervising health and medical care services and staff.
